Output 85d1c5acf1b10284ce6f8d67fb93d6ecb2d3c4da07a2dff6d1dcf161c64090cb:1

value
3409970283
script pubkey
OP_0 OP_PUSHBYTES_20 d3ed899bf2315942e1ebffcb3a53bac9588d3de7
address
tb1q60kcnxljx9v59c0tll9n55a6e9vg6008gzkhgq
transaction
85d1c5acf1b10284ce6f8d67fb93d6ecb2d3c4da07a2dff6d1dcf161c64090cb
spent
true